Breakfast Club 02: Retail Banking 2030 – Competition from Non-Banks

Who are the new players in the retail field? Do they have a better view of the customer needs of the future? Is there still demand for personal consultation? And what should the banking products of the future look like? What matters: sustainability, transparency or advantage?

Mag. (FH) Thomas SCHAUFLER

Member, Management Board, Erste Bank der oesterreichischen Sparkassen AG, Vienna

 Thomas Schaufler started his career at GiroCredit in 1993. He has worked in various management positions at Erste Bank since 1997 in the area of retail sales for the group and domestic savings banks. In addition to being responsible for the group-wide securities business, he also served as Managing Director of Erste Asset Management. In February 2016, he was appointed to the Management Board of Erste Bank Oesterreich.
